
Business Development Representative – Manager
Posted Jul 15

Posted Jul 15
This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.
• Oversee, mentor, and nurture a team of outbound BDRs spanning North America and the EMEA time zones.
• Conduct regular one-on-one meetings, call evaluations, and pipeline coaching to enhance conversion rates at each stage of the funnel.
• Guide representatives on high-level communication, discovery processes, account research, and strategic prospecting for enterprise and mid-market discussions.
• Take charge of hiring, onboarding, and ramp-up planning for the outbound team.
• Establish and manage quotas while ensuring representatives are accountable for both activity and outcome metrics.
• Propel enhancements in messaging, sequencing, and personalization efforts.
• Cultivate a high-performance, low-ego team environment grounded in ongoing improvement and open feedback.
• Collaborate with Growth Marketing and Sales leadership to translate campaign and ABM priorities into effective outbound strategies.
• Oversee the outbound contributions to SQO targets; provide reports on pipeline health, conversion rates, and forecast accuracy.
• Implement operational discipline regarding activity metrics, conversion rates, and pipeline quality, ensuring consistent execution across the team.
• Identify and resolve bottlenecks in the outbound funnel (including deliverability, response rates, and meeting-to-SQO conversion).
• Relay front-line market and prospect insights back to Growth Marketing and Sales leadership to refine targeting and messaging.
• Collaborate across functions with Growth Marketing and RevOps to jointly enhance the performance of our inbound AI SDR mechanism.
• Assess response quality, conversion, and escalation accuracy; initiate iterative improvements to prompts, routing logic, and qualification criteria.
• Suggest and apply process modifications to optimize the human/AI handoff on inbound leads.
• Minimum of 5 years of experience managing an outbound BDR/SDR team within the cybersecurity sector.
• Proven capability to establish processes rather than merely executing existing ones: you have developed a playbook, repaired a dysfunctional funnel, or initiated a program with limited resources.
• Demonstrated success in achieving SQO/pipeline targets through effective management of an outbound team.
• Experience in managing remote teams across diverse time zones.
• Proficient with sales engagement tools (Salesloft or Outreach), sales intelligence software (Apollo, ZoomInfo, LinkedIn Sales Navigator), AI SDR tools (Qualified), and dialers (Orum, Nooks).
• Comfortable with or overseeing AI-assisted sales tools: while you don’t need to create them, you should be able to evaluate and enhance them.
• Strong analytical abilities; capable of interpreting funnel reports and quickly identifying issues.
• Direct communication style; at ease with both giving and receiving straightforward feedback.
• High tolerance for ambiguity and rapid iteration; thrive in environments that require problem-solving rather than expecting a fully developed system.
